Gary Black Highlights Uber's Edge in Autonomous Driving Era

Uber's Position in Autonomous Driving Technology
Gary Black, Managing Director of The Future Fund LLC, shares insights on Uber Technologies Inc. (NYSE: UBER) and the evolving landscape of autonomous driving technology. He believes that as automated driving continues to advance, Uber stands to benefit more than any other ride-hailing company in the market.
Understanding the Market Dynamics
Black claims that the integration of autonomous vehicles could drastically reduce the operational costs for Uber. He mentioned that by eliminating the need for human drivers, Uber could lower its ride prices, potentially halving them. This change could significantly enhance Uber's total addressable market, allowing it to tap into new customer segments.
Tesla's Competitive Edge
His comments also brought attention to Tesla Inc. (NASDAQ: TSLA) and its ambitions in the autonomous space. Black pointed out Tesla's efforts to master unsupervised autonomy which could enable it to expand its robotaxi fleet significantly. By achieving an effective autonomous capability, Tesla could undercut competitors within the ride-hailing market.
Challenges Ahead for Tesla
However, Black noted that Tesla would need a remarkably high driving efficacy rate of 99.99% to compete effectively. This translates to having one disengagement for every 10,000 miles traveled, which Black estimates as a pivotal milestone Tesla needs to reach.
Market Reception to Robotaxis
Despite the potential, there remains skepticism among investors about the viability of robotaxis, especially as Tesla's program currently operates with a safety driver in Austin. The gradual transition towards full autonomy may lead to uncertainties in investor confidence.
Partnerships Enhancing Uber's Capabilities
These insights come at a crucial time as Uber has recently partnered with Lucid Group Inc. (NASDAQ: LCID) to develop a global robotaxi program. This collaboration targets the shared goal of advancing ride-hailing services through autonomous vehicles.
Expansion with Alphabet Inc.
Additionally, Uber has formed a strategic alliance with Alphabet Inc. (NASDAQ: GOOGL) to enhance its operational capabilities in various regions like Atlanta. The partnership aims to integrate Waymo's technology into Uber’s service offerings, thereby pushing the frontier of autonomous driving.
